Output 63d312a7eb8d8e2421623895b20d4e801bcb9ef68bb29a4e8d5cdecf433cbfd3:1

value
23600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2fd03608c9ba671316d879b59a8be524ffda42b OP_EQUAL
address
A8kg3Ca9YVQDLtu4Sur8FUPib8ZdyJXjtg
transaction
63d312a7eb8d8e2421623895b20d4e801bcb9ef68bb29a4e8d5cdecf433cbfd3